Boing the Bunny Loves the Big Moves

Boing is a fluffy, bouncy little bunny with the springiest back legs you ever saw, and Boing has TWO favourite moves in the whole wide world. The BIG ones.

“HOP!” says Boing, and boing! - up he goes, high as he can. “And SPIN!” - and round and round he twirls, ears flapping, eyes sparkling.

“Hop up high, spin around,” Boing sings. “Those are the BIG moves! The exciting ones! They use up ALL my wiggles!”

A little friend gives it a go. She HOPS - up, up, boing! Then she SPINS - round and round - whee! And when she stops, she is all buzzy and warm and giggly.

“See?” says Boing, a bit puffed out but happy. “Big moves are so much fun. They get your wiggles out. Hop makes you go UP. Spin makes you go ROUND. Both are big, both are brilliant.”

Boing hops once more, just because he can’t help it. “The big moves are my favourite part of any course,” he says. “When Bounce calls ‘HOP!’ or ‘SPIN!’ - ooh, I get so excited!”

That is Boing’s bouncy idea.

Hop up high and spin around - those are the big moves, the exciting ones.

A grown-up can play too! Do the big moves together. HOP up high - as high as you can - boing! Then SPIN all the way around - whee! Feel how big and buzzy and warm your body gets. Big moves get the wiggles out!

When Boing flops down at last, puffed and pink-cheeked and grinning, he feels the happy, tired, tingly gladness of a bunny who hopped his highest and spun his spinniest. “Big moves,” he sighs happily. “The best kind of fun. Let’s do them again in a minute - after a little rest!”

Hop high, spin round. Big moves. That’s Boing.
